The difficulty is that I can't get biomaRt to recognize the id YP_003024026. human.1.protein.faa includes refseq ids like NP_12345, which biomaRt recognizes as "refseq_peptide", and XP_12345, which biomaRt recognizes as "refseq_peptide_predicted". I can't figure out how to get it to recognize the YP sequences. I want to find the corresponding entrez id.
In the meantime, there are only 13 YP_1234, so I've solved this problem "by hand" using http://www.ncbi.nlm.nih.gov/protein/YP_003024026 and looking down to find the GeneID. I'd prefer to do it "the right way" in case the id's change in the future.

Believe it or not, but YP does get recognised as RefSeq Protein ID. I've just tried it and it worked beautifully using the web interface of Ensembl Biomart. Use YP_003024026 instead of YP_003024026.1 and choose your filters as RefSeq protein ID(s). You can have a mix bag of NPs and YPs in your filters and it will work just as well.
